With the UK facing a growing ADHD diagnosis crisis, NHS waiting lists now average 2–3 years due to the high demand for assessments. By taking this course, you'll not only gain specialist skills but also play a crucial role in alleviating this crisis. As a healthcare professional, you'll be making a meaningful difference to individuals in urgent need of timely support and helping to address the ADHD backlog.
Since updates to the NG87 NICE guidelines, the guidance now states that ADHD diagnosis can be carried out by a “suitably qualified practitioner.” To be considered suitably qualified, practitioners must complete specific training that provides them with the knowledge and practical tools to deliver accurate diagnoses.
